THE NEIGHBORHOOD Located on the historic stretch known as Seminary Row, the home sits in the heart of Morningside Heights, a neighborhood defined by its beautiful prewar architecture, academic institutions, green spaces, and vibrant mix of cafés, restaurants, shops, and cultural destinations. Columbia University, Barnard College, Teachers College, Manhattan School of Music, Riverside Church, Grant's Tomb, and the surrounding parks are all part of the neighborhood's distinctive character.The location also places you close to both Morningside Park and Riverside Park, offering an appealing balance of city energy and access to green space. Broadway and Amsterdam Avenue provide everyday conveniences, from restaurants and cafés to shops and neighborhood services. EASY ACCESS TO TRANSPORTATION Getting around the city is remarkably convenient. The 1 train is accessible at both 116th Street-Columbia University and 125th Street, while the A, B, C, and D trains are available at 125th Street.
